This is the first sermon in a new series Pastor Chris Garrison is preaching on the Epistle from the Apostle Paul to Timothy. In 1 Timothy 1:1-2 we learn the context of the relationship between Paul and Timothy. Paul is commending Timothy as he is being sent out to spread the gospel. This is a book of the Bible that matters today. We, as Christians, are saved to serve. 1 Timothy tells us how to be a healthy church that is continually being shaped into the image of God in order to serve each other.

Pastor Chris Garrison finishes the sermon series on Nehemiah. In Nehemiah 13 we see that just when it seemed like Jerusalem was coming together, Nehemiah returns it find it falling apart. He found the people demonstration failures in many of the areas he set in place. But unlike Jerusalem, we don't need a temple, or a wall, or a select group of people. We need something bigger. Clinging to the cross if the only way to conquer our failure and turn it into and opportunity to move forward.

In this sermon from Nehemiah 11:1-36, Pastor Chris Garrison talks about the opportunity of a lifetime that awaits us when we answer God's call to serve in His Kingdom. As we give God exclusive right of way to our lives, we will have the opportunity to deepen our relationship with God when we stand in His strength as He empowers us to work for His good pleasure.

Pastor Chris Garrison continues teaching from the Book of Nehemiah. In Nehemiah 10:38-39 we find that there are patterns, or rhythms, to the required sacrificial rituals of the people in Jerusalem. Is your life of worship a dirge of duty, or is it a dance of devotion? When we respond to the rhythm of God's faithful work, He can change the rhythms in our life: our relationships, our finances, our worship.
